5.0 out of 5 stars My Favorite Popular Geisler, July 13, 2004
The basic structure and content of this book is taken from the middle section of his legendary textbook _Christian Apologetics_. However, it is written in a more accessible way and has handy charts and illustrations to help the reader. Amazon has done well in offering it along side Sire's _Universe Next Door_. If you liked that you'll also like this. Norm points out strengths and weaknesses of each view before moving on to the next. Logic guides the journey. First, there is either something supernatural or there isn't. The fist option is atheism, which is investigated first. If there is something supernatural, then it is either finite or infinite. If the supernatural is infinite, then it is either identical with the world (pantheism) or it isn't. If there is an infinite transcendent supernatural being, then it either interacts with humans (theism) or it does not (deism). His discussion of panentheism foreshadows his current work on what he has called "neotheism" which includes the movement which calls itself "open theism". If you only buy one Giesler book, this should be it.
